Reports on alleged cybersecurity incident involving DRDO are incorrect: SourcesThe Times of India reported that official sources have dismissed allegations of a cybersecurity breach involving India's Defense Research & Development Organisation (DRDO). These claims were initially raised by the Kerala-based Alibi Global Threat Intelligence Group, which alleged that 31 gigabytes of data had been put up for sale on the dark web for $8,000. According to the sources, the reports are 'incorrect and unverified,' and a thorough investigation by defense ministry agencies found no evidence of an active cyberattack, unauthorized network intrusion, or ongoing data exfiltration. The sources stated that most of the data purportedly leaked is unclassified and some of it dates back to breaches between 2020 and 2022. They emphasized that the documents have been revised multiple times and are no longer reflective of current systems. Additionally, the sources indicated that the data being sold online is identical across various threat actors and lacks current relevance to the DRDO or defense ministry. Officials suggested that the threat actors fabricated the data to generate fear and profit.

Reports on cybersecurity incident involving DRDO 'incorrect, unverified': OfficialOfficials from India's Defense Research & Development Organisation (DRDO) have denied recent media reports suggesting a cybersecurity incident involving the organization. They stated that claims of a data breach are 'incorrect and unverified' and emphasized that there is no evidence of an active cyberattack, unauthorized network intrusion, or ongoing data exfiltration. According to the officials, most of the data allegedly leaked is unclassified and not confidential. Some of the information presented as critical comes from an old data breach between 2020 and 2022, which threat actors have manipulated to appear recent and sensitive. Additionally, the data being sold on the dark web by these actors is outdated and unrelated to current operations within the DRDO and the Ministry of Defense.
